Who got the biggest raise at Cabinet Office in 2021?
Cabinet Office's biggest raise in 2021 was Craig Mcfadyen's: $226,857 → $250,874, up 11%. 29 people got a raise between 2020 and 2021, with a median increase of 4%.

Method. Figures are salary paid, the same basis person_year_delta and the year page’s movers sections use. A mover is excluded from the raises above when their 2020 record was their first year at Cabinet Office (a partial year, such as a September hire, that a full second year then dwarfs and misreads as an outsized raise), or when their 2021 record is their very last on the Sunshine List — a partial final year before leaving looks identical to a real change in pay until next year's data confirms it. This page does not list pay cuts: even the province-wide 2021 Sunshine List omits cuts for its own most recent year, since a partial final year before leaving looks identical to a real cut until next year’s data arrives — that same reasoning applies to every employer, in every year, so cuts are left off this page entirely rather than showing them in some years and not others. Counts under five people show “<5”. Data runs through 2025.
